The widespread adverse effects found amid individuals obtaining ketamine had been perceptual disturbance, derealization, altered system perception, and altered time notion. The dissociative signs were being dose relevant. Transient increase in systolic and diastolic blood pressures and heart level have been also pointed out, However they fixed spontaneously after a several hours. Palpitations, flushing, dizziness, paresthesia, tiredness, and sleepiness were also witnessed, as was poor concentration and experience “spaced out,” but they resolved spontaneously likewise. No cognitive adverse effects have been noted in either demo from the usage of ketamine.
